首先感谢版主提供了关键的链接可以核对字节反转后数据是否正确,以及轻安、兄弟的努力尝试
材料工具:编程器,MX29F800TMC-90闪存芯片 电脑端 WINHEX软件
1:用winhex对两个你准备烧进29F800的bios进行字节反转
打开winhex,依次点工具栏里的“文件”“打开”要进行处理的全区bios
然后依次点工具栏里的“编辑”“修改数据”这时候会跳出一个小菜单
在“反向字节的顺序”前面的小圆点框里点一下加上小圆点
下一行的选填框里默认是4字节,改成2字节
其他的选项不要动,然后点确认
这样被选好的bios就已经反转字节了
下面就是最重要最重要的一步,确认字节反转有没有成功
我前几次没有成功就是没有做这步
字节反转好以后先别保存退出
把bios的offset下拉到第000009C0行
核对从这行以及下面的三行(总共四行)的数据参考下面截图数据是不是一样
如果一样就说明反转成功,这样就可以保存然后处理下一个bios了
2:还是用winhex两个反转好了的bios进行合并处理
直接发教程链接吧:rationmcu.com/elecjc/1300.html
(用WINHEX合并两个或多个BIN文件)
完成以上两步,你就可以得到一个1024K对应29F800容量的完整bios了
烧录的时候用的是官方的minipro软件,过程都是默认设置
下面的截图是字节反转的关键设置



材料工具:编程器,MX29F800TMC-90闪存芯片 电脑端 WINHEX软件
1:用winhex对两个你准备烧进29F800的bios进行字节反转
打开winhex,依次点工具栏里的“文件”“打开”要进行处理的全区bios
然后依次点工具栏里的“编辑”“修改数据”这时候会跳出一个小菜单
在“反向字节的顺序”前面的小圆点框里点一下加上小圆点
下一行的选填框里默认是4字节,改成2字节
其他的选项不要动,然后点确认
这样被选好的bios就已经反转字节了
下面就是最重要最重要的一步,确认字节反转有没有成功
我前几次没有成功就是没有做这步
字节反转好以后先别保存退出
把bios的offset下拉到第000009C0行
核对从这行以及下面的三行(总共四行)的数据参考下面截图数据是不是一样
如果一样就说明反转成功,这样就可以保存然后处理下一个bios了
2:还是用winhex两个反转好了的bios进行合并处理
直接发教程链接吧:rationmcu.com/elecjc/1300.html
(用WINHEX合并两个或多个BIN文件)
完成以上两步,你就可以得到一个1024K对应29F800容量的完整bios了
烧录的时候用的是官方的minipro软件,过程都是默认设置
下面的截图是字节反转的关键设置
















